WESTON to Offer Sustainable Development Solutions
as Project Manager of India Ecotourism Park
WEST
CHESTER, PA — October 13,
2008 – Weston Solutions, Inc.
(WESTON®)
announced today that its subsidiary Weston Solutions (India) Pvt.
Ltd. will manage India’s first LEED® Platinum
targeted ecotourism project at Hyderabad, in the southern state
of Andhra Pradesh for Delara Tourism Corporation Limited (DTCL),
a Group Company of NCS.
WESTON
will provide an integrated approach to combine construction management
and green development in planning, engineering, and construction
of the Park. WESTON will implement green solutions throughout toward
Platinum LEED certification. Construction will begin in 2009 with
completion set for 2010. WESTON will provide strategic services
including sustainable solutions for design/build construction,
construction management, design review, contract administration,
field inspection, and administration of Quality Management and Risk
Management Plans. In addition, it will ensure the “three R” theory
of reduce, reuse, and recycle is implemented throughout the project.

Located within the boundaries of Hyderabad—just 2 kilometers away from Hitech
City, Madhapur—the 128-acre park will feature a botanical garden, a research,
development, and training facility, and other visitor amenities including food
courts, tourist accommodations, and souvenir shops.
About DTCL and NCS Group:
Delara Tourism Corporation Limited (DTCL) was
established by the NCS Group with the primary objective of developing
and implementing projects such as resorts, gardens, and other ventures
that will help promote tourism. The NCS Group is one of the leading
business houses with its Corporate Headquarters at Hyderabad, and has
businesses in diverse sectors like sugar, power, vegetable oil, and
Port-based infrastructure. The NCS Group is also expanding its footprint
in the renewable energy market sector.
